How was this soundcloud first discovered? In my excitement to rip all the first streams I think I missed that part. How did we get where we are today, watmm?

The account commented on the Aphex Twin upload of Diskhat ALL [snr2mix] saying he was making music at the same time but didn't know about Rich for a long while, also happens to be 43, and that he'd be uploading his stuff. Then he started uploading things that got people to think it was RDJ in true Steinvord fashion, then it became obvious it was him after a while.
